AMY CONEY BARRETT:

She’s in! For a lifetime! Amy Coney Barrett was confirmed to the U.S. Supreme Court by the U.S. Senate Monday evening by a vote of 52-48.

Last Thursday, I said Barrett will probably get about 52 votes on her confirmation. I’ll be here all week if you have questions… 😉

The Associated Press (AP) reported that the vote was the closest high court confirmation ever to a presidential election, and the first in modern times with no support from the minority party.

President Donald Trump won. Senate Majority Leader Mitch McConnell won. Senate Judiciary chair Lindsey Graham won. Republicans won. The Republicans even held a swearing-in party (or was it another super-spreader event) at the White House. The President announced that U.S. Senator Steve Daines was there.

The conservatives now have a 6-3 majority on the court. We all know how majorities don’t always add up on some issues.
